ZDI-CAN-19766: ZDI-23-667: (Pwn2Own) Lexmark MC3224i lbtraceapp _WriteTarFile Command Injection Privilege Escalation Vulnerability
This vulnerability allows local attackers to escalate privileges on affected installations of Lexmark MC3224i printers. An attacker must first obtain the ability to execute low-privileged code on the target system in order to exploit this vulnerability.
